Peptide synthesis is a cornerstone of modern biotechnology and pharmaceutical development. At its heart lies the precise assembly of amino acids into specific sequences, a process that demands high-quality reagents. Among these, N-Boc-L-Alanine (CAS 15761-38-3) stands out as a critical building block. Its N-tert-butoxycarbonyl (Boc) protecting group is crucial for controlling reactivity during peptide chain elongation.

High purity N-Boc-L-alanine is paramount for efficient peptide synthesis. Impurities can lead to truncated sequences, side reactions, and ultimately, a lower yield of the desired peptide. This is why researchers and manufacturers often seek out suppliers that guarantee purity levels of 98% or higher. The utility of N-Boc-L-alanine extends beyond just basic peptide assembly. It is a versatile intermediate in various organic synthesis pathways, contributing to the creation of complex molecules. Its role as a chiral building block is also significant, allowing for the synthesis of stereochemically pure compounds.
